The Gloriavale Christian Community, also known simply as Gloriavale, is a highly controversial and secluded religious commune located on the West Coast of New Zealand’s South Island. Founded in the late 1960s by Neville Cooper, who later assumed the title of Hopeful Christian, Gloriavale is known for its strict religious doctrines, communal living, and self-sufficient lifestyle.

The Founding of Gloriavale:

The story of Gloriavale begins with Neville Cooper, a New Zealand-born preacher who had previously been involved with several Pentecostal and Charismatic Christian groups. In 1969, he and a small group of like-minded individuals decided to establish a Christian community based on their interpretation of the Bible. Cooper believed that he had received a divine revelation instructing him to create a utopian Christian society where all aspects of life were guided by their strict interpretation of Christian teachings.

The community was initially established in North Canterbury, New Zealand, but faced opposition from local authorities and residents. As a result, they moved to the West Coast of the South Island in 1991, where they established Gloriavale as it is known today.

Leadership and Hierarchy:

Neville Cooper, who later became Hopeful Christian, was the founder and charismatic leader of Gloriavale. He held significant influence over every aspect of community life, and his word was considered to be the direct voice of God by community members. Cooper was known for his authoritarian leadership style, which some critics likened to a cult.

Under Cooper’s leadership, a rigid hierarchical structure was established. The community was divided into various family units, and each family unit was headed by a male leader. These family units were organized into larger groups known as “Brotherhoods,” and ultimately, all authority and decision-making power resided with Hopeful Christian himself.

Beliefs and Practices

Gloriavale adheres to a strict interpretation of Christianity that includes elements of Pentecostalism, Charismatic Christianity, and communal living. Members are required to follow a set of rules and practices that govern every aspect of their lives, from dress code to daily routines. Some of the core beliefs and practices of Gloriavale include:

  1. Communal Living: Members live in close-knit family units within the community, sharing all resources, property, and income. Individualism is discouraged, and communalism is highly emphasized.
  2. Gender Roles: The community upholds traditional gender roles, with men as the primary breadwinners and decision-makers, while women are expected to fulfill domestic roles, including child-rearing and housekeeping.
  3. Isolation: Gloriavale is known for its isolation from the outside world. Members are discouraged from interacting with outsiders, and access to the internet, television, and other forms of media is strictly controlled.
  4. Education: The community provides its own education, which is heavily influenced by Christian teachings. Higher education is discouraged, and members are primarily taught skills that are relevant to the community’s self-sufficiency.
  5. Worship: Religious worship plays a central role in community life, with daily prayer meetings, church services, and Bible study sessions. Hopeful Christian’s sermons are considered divine revelations.
  6. Conservative Dress and Conduct: The community adheres to a strict dress code, with women wearing long dresses and head coverings and men in uniform-like attire. Members are also expected to adhere to conservative standards of behavior.
  7. Economic Self-Sufficiency: Gloriavale places a strong emphasis on economic self-sufficiency. The community engages in various economic activities, including farming, woodworking, and food production, to support its members.
  8. Strong Leadership Structure: The community is guided by a group of male elders, with Hopeful Christian having been the dominant figure until his death.

Controversies and Criticisms

The Gloriavale Christian Community has faced criticism and controversy, particularly regarding its isolation, control over membersโ€™ lives, and the alleged lack of individual freedom. There have been reports of members leaving the community due to disagreements with its practices and leadership.

  1. Cult-like Accusations: Critics have often characterized Gloriavale as a cult due to its authoritarian leadership, isolation from the outside world, and strict control over members’ lives.
  2. Allegations of Abuse: There have been allegations of physical and psychological abuse within the community, including claims of child abuse, forced marriages, and harsh disciplinary measures.
  3. Legal Issues: Neville Cooper, also known as Hopeful Christian, was convicted and served time in prison for sexual offenses in the early 1990s. This tarnished the community’s reputation.
  4. Secrecy and Lack of Transparency: Gloriavale has been criticized for its lack of transparency, with limited access to information and media, making it difficult for outsiders to assess the true conditions within the community.
  5. Ex-Members’ Testimonies: Several former members have come forward with testimonies detailing their experiences within Gloriavale, shedding light on the restrictive and controlling nature of the community.

Evolution and Challenges:

In recent years, Gloriavale has faced increasing scrutiny from the New Zealand government, human rights organizations, and the media. Some efforts have been made to address the allegations of abuse and improve the community’s transparency. However, the deeply ingrained religious beliefs and traditions of Gloriavale have made any significant changes challenging.

The future of Gloriavale remains uncertain, with ongoing debates about whether it should be allowed to continue its isolated existence or whether more intervention is needed to protect the rights and well-being of its members, especially children and vulnerable individuals.
